If you're in the marketplace for a new pressure washer for your company, you're probably wondering whether you should choose a hot or cold-water device. However the response to which one is best relies on exactly how you'll be utilizing it. Both hot and cold-water pressure washing machines have their strengths, so keep reviewing to discover which one is far better matched to your needs.


A burner powered by power or gas warms the water to a temperature of even more than 90 C (200 F). The hot water is after that pressurized before spraying it onto surface areas.




They're simple to operate and are generally used for general cleansing purposes. Cold water stress washing machines are ideal for applications where warm water is unneeded, making them functional and affordable choices for a wide range of cleaning jobs. An electrical stress washer is liked for indoor and light-duty tasks, while a gasoline stress washing machine supplies more power for exterior and heavy-duty cleaning.


You can not run warm water, specifically at very heats, via your cold-water unit. You could potentially thaw the seals in the pump and overheat the device. All that stated, your warm water storage tank likely wouldn't have the ability to stay up to date with the demand for long. It relies on what you're cleaning up.
